How much does a General Dentist make in Kissimmee, FL?

The average salary for a General Dentist is $210,157 per year in Kissimmee, FL.

In Kissimmee, FL, a General Dentist can expect to earn a competitive salary. The average yearly salary for dentists in this area is approximately $210,157. This figure is a reflection of the varied experience levels and skill sets within the profession.


Some General Dentists earn around $50,000 at the beginning of their careers. As they gain more experience, salaries can increase significantly. Mid-level dentists can make between $100,000 and $138,636. The most experienced professionals top out at salaries exceeding $345,000.

What are the highest paying cities for General Dentist near Kissimmee, FL?

General Dentists can find excellent earning opportunities in several nearby cities around Kissimmee, FL. Winter Park leads the way with an impressive average salary of $338,232, followed closely by Polk City at $315,556. Other notable cities include Clermont and Davenport, offering average salaries of $281,367 and $257,292, respectively.
